15 Claims. '(ol. la- 7n This invention relates to nishingmachines and finishing-toolV heaters `an'd is herein illustrated` as embodied in `a Ymachine for operating on shoe "bottoms and the sole and heel edges of shoes.
The nishing of soles of `shoes requires the use of various scouring,` polishing and `burnishing tools which are commonly mounted on a single rotating shaft, thevarious tools frequently being `used in succession by one'operator, only one tool of` a plurality on a shaft generally being used Tat anyifone time. It is common in the artwto provide in iinishing machines of the kind referred to a means 'for `heating the burnishing tool or tools; ,but since theburnishing tools are not `used continuouslyasabove pointed out, it
`is desirablel'therefore that the heating means may be easily rendered operative or inoperative according Vto whetherthe burnishing tool is beingv `lused or not, and also that it shall be capable ofv heatingthe `tool to the proper temperature quickly; l fIn-view of the foregoing, the invention in one "aspect'fprovides in a `finishing machine having a moving tool, such, for example,` as a "rotary burnishing tool, means for'heatingthetool by `frictional engagement Withthe tool,` means for retracting theheating means from 'thetooL and yielding means arranged alternatively to 'urge the heating means against the tool and to cause "the retracting means tohold the heating means in retracted position( The heating means herein illustrated comprises a friction shoe, and `the means herein described for retracting and holding the `shoe retracted :'from the tool 'consists1 of` a lever and connections betweenv the lever and the shoe comprising alink, the lever being mov-f able to carry the axis of the link toward and beyond the pivotal axis of the lever.` The'movementof the'lever in this direction is limited by `a stop Ypositioned to be engaged bythe link after its axis `has c rosselftheV pivotal `axis of thelever. By `the use of`this mechanism the spring alter- Anatively urges the heating means towardand againstithe tool when itis desired to heatthe` rtool also holds 'the link against the stop when it is desired to retain the heating means `in inoperative or retracted position.`

The lever 46 is in effect a bell crank and is pivoted to a link 52 by means of a pin 54, the other end of the linkj52 being also pivoted to the clamp plate 26 of the friction shoe by means of a studk 56 passing through the clamp plates 26 andBO. 'it will be notedfrom Figs. l and 2 that the link 52 is so bent that its axis, that is, an imaginary line between its pivot points, will move towardand cross the pivotal axis of the bell crank lever 46 when the lever is rotated in a counterclockwise direction from its position shown in Fig.. 1-to thatv shown in Fig. 2. Until the axisoi the link.. moved as above described, crosses the pivotal 'axis' of the bell crank lever 46, it is apparent that the operator must do work against the spring 36 and that as soon as the aXis of the link has passed the pivotal axis of the bell cranlf; lever 46 the spring itself tends to rotate the bell crank lever in the direction. and to urgeV the friction shoe toward the tool. This .latterv movement is limited by the link 52 the crookedportion of which is arranged to engage the upper part of the boss which thereby provides a stop which, in
`conjunction with the link 52, lever edand spring 36, holds the friction shoe in retracted position, or in its proximal position with respect to the support 20 as illustrated in Fig. 2.
As used in a finishing machine of the type referred to, the device is normally held in retracted position'as aboveV described'but when it isl desired to use the burnishing tool 16 theoperator merely turns the bell crank lever 46 in a clockwise direction, when looking at the machine as indicated by Fig. -thereby allowing the spring i136 to urge the friction shoe against the tool.
